How To Reduce Your Energy Bills In Winter By Draught Proofing Your House

Friday, February 3rd, 2012

Some people dread winter because it just brings miserable weather and added costs that are related to heating. Whatever the case, it can’t be changed and we need to do whatever we can in our power to keep heat loss at a minimum so that we can stay comfortable through the cold months all the while reducing our energy consumption. Discover how to reduce your energy bills this winter by draught proofing your home thoroughly.

These beneficial tips will require a small effort as well as a small investment. Regardless of that, they will bring you great savings over many years, so it is a relatively small investment for the rewards that you will be granted. It all starts with careful observation to discover where heat loss is occurring.

One of the easiest ways to examine an area for heat loss is with the use of a lit candle. Be sure to use a candle holder as well to avoid dripping wax on clothing, furniture and flooring. Place the lit candle close to the surface taking care not to touch the flame to any fabric and such. If the flame moves, then there is a draught which means that there is heat loss. A good place to start is with all entry points as these cause of the most heat loss, more often than not.

It is also common around window frames. In fact, with the amount of Windows in a home, it is likely that these are the biggest heat loss areas of any home. However, there are others like electrical switches and outlets, the exhaust of a range hood or clothes dryer. Once you have completed the inspection, action is necessary.

With regards to the doors, invest in special insulation strips that can be easily tacked on or glued on by anyone, regardless of how handy they may be. There are different types on the market, some better than others, so ensure that your purchasing a good quality product that will last and provide you with optimum results.

The window frames on the exterior side may need a fresh application of caulking as this will stop any air from penetrating. To further insulate the windows, invest in specially designed window kits.

To deal with draughts that come through outlets and light switches, there are also special products available on the market, such as foam sealant specific to this purpose. Of course only those that are on exterior walls will need to be treated with the solution is fairly simple and anyone can take on the job. The important thing is to close up even the smallest point of infiltration to stop wasting energy.

Many Points Regarding The Environmental Benefits Of Secondary Glazing Today

Friday, December 30th, 2011

For anyone looking to improve their home yet maintain its original charm, checking out a versatile window unit may serve many purposes. Besides, being far more reasonable than double-glazing, many are opting for another route due the environmental benefits that secondary glazing offers.

This technique is performed by fitting a second layer of glass on the inside frame of existing windows. There is a wide variety of glass and moulding to choose from which can be custom made for the unique needs of the home.

Depending on where a home is located, and the external factors of noise, there are many options of secondary units to mute out the noise or if needed to make a home a more sound from what it puts out. As an example, if a band typically practices in a dwelling; secondary units can aid in the output of noise to be muted as to not interfere with the surrounding homes.

Secondary units have the ability to draft proof homes with proper fitting. At the same time this also creates a better thermal insulation in the home, which cuts energy usage and expenses down significantly. This is a very mindful approach to updating windows through home renovations. These units also conserve waste since the existing windows remain in place.

Another way in which this product benefits investments is the selection of glass quality. If a laminated version is chosen, home furnishings and carpeted floors will be better protected from harmful light rays that end up fading the colors in time. Just as window casings, these glazing products can be fitted with wood or aluminum.

To avoid the one major issue which could arise, condensation blocked within the two panes of window. It is advised to not seal the original window from drafts. Some may argue this by saying they wish the most draft proofing. The problem with this is that there needs to still be some air to travel between the panes of glass to avoid condensation build up. Many secondary units are designed in two sections to that they can be opened to clean in between and then closed with a strong seal. Should there not be enough draft to travel from outdoors, between the two panes and condensation becomes an issue, it could result within the window sash and framing to mould and rot from within.

Consulting with a professional in the business is always a good start. Depending on the age, style, and condition of the windows to be fitted, special custom designs may be necessary to assist in the environmental benefits of secondary glazing.

Advice To Decrease Your Energy Bills This Winter By Draught Proofing Your Apartment

Saturday, November 26th, 2011

An energy-efficient home is one that most of us would like to have, but simply don’t take the time necessary to achieve. However, draught proofing your home will reduce your energy bills quite dramatically as you will see below.

Don’t just deal with the big problems, although these need the quickest attention, even a hole the size of a pin will have an effect on the energy consumption. Determining a leak is easy to do and requires only a stick of incense. It is highly recommended however, that the test is conducted on a windy day. Use the incense smoke as a guide as you run it along different areas of the home and see if the smoke is disturbed.

According to statistics, a 10% reduction in total heat loss will be enjoyed simply by sealing all the gaps. The task is not difficult and all the materials are easy to locate, mainly found in any hardware store at affordable prices.

Just imagine how much the savings will be over the course of a year and multiplied over the course of a decade. The numbers can be astounding. Therefore, it is well worth your while to put in the time and effort to fix these little problems.

Make sure to check the doors, windows, electrical outlets, plumbing connections to the wall as well as the dryer exhaust with the stick of incense. Additionally, do the same tests along the fireplace if this feature exists in the home. Surprisingly, it can lose anywhere between five to 8% of the energy.

As most people don’t use their fireplaces on a daily basis, it is recommended to make a removable seal which is done with an inexpensive 2 inch piece of Styrofoam. The seal can be made more attractive by covering it with a fabric that matches the room. This tip can only be used on wood burning fireplaces, so if you have a gas burning fireplace consult a professional. Also, make sure that the flue is always closed when not being used.

The windows always need special attention because they are the draftiest of all in many cases. A quick tip is to use heavy weighted drapes or wide slat vertical or horizontal blinds. However, a thorough treatment of foam sealant or caulking would be ideal.

Concrete Grinding Tools Can Help You In Your Next Job

Tuesday, November 8th, 2011

Concrete grinding tools are available for a range of uses. Many products are offered to consumers and professional companies who may be looking for such products. They are offered in light weight, hand held models as well as in big stand alone machines. Whatever you need, there is something available to fit your requirements.

Small 4-1/2″ angle grinders have many uses in the home tool cabinet. These products are ideal for many jobs around the house. They are small and easy to work with, and also provide unparalleled use in the ease of access they provide. If you need something to do the job in a tight place, this is the machine you want.

Large wet saws are another product which is available for these types of uses. These are large saws and capable of removing a lot of material. If you have a large surface that needs to be prepared, you need a larger style of machine. These are ideal for large jobs.

Many models of grinders are large units that are designed for stand up use. They are very ergonomical and easy to work with. Because of their size and weight, they are mostly used in applications which require the removal of a large amount of material.

Many companies manufacture machines that are hand held, and these are perfect for edging and finishing work. Products like this are designed for fine uses especially places where edges meet. If you need to touch up an area on your curb, this kind of equipment is the ideal choice.

Abrasive blades are some of the more economical cutting choices. These blades are good for grinding material, and are inexpensive to purchase. They are manufactured out of compressed material, and are better at grinding than cutting.

Diamond blades are some of the better manufactured blades which are offered. They feature diamond tips, which makes the blades quicker at cutting and longer lasting. Though these products are more costly, this price differential is compensated for with improved qualities. They last a long time and are a superior cutting surface when compared with abrasive blades.

Interior Designer Of Toronto – About This Exciting Career

Monday, May 10th, 2010

A qualified interior designer in Toronto is one that is properly licensed after attending a formal professional design school. Training is usually from two to four years at a college or university. Upon completing a formal education, the interior designer is ready to work in a formal design apprenticeship program or as an assistant to an established designer in order to gain needed experience.

Areas of specialization may require further study and licensing. Formal training and experience are generally required in order to sit for the standardized examination that grants the official title of Licensed, Certified, or Registered Interior Designer.

Planning interior space is the general duty of the interior designer. Most employers require knowledge in computer-aided design software and a basic concept of engineering and architecture in order to stay within the guidelines of building safety codes.

Interior designers in Toronto often specialize in niche areas of design so there is an answer for every need. Some may focus on green design, others may focus on rooftop gardens. A good designer for a workplace would be one that has specialized in ergonomics.

The residential area also uses interior designers of specialized areas in kitchen and bath design, landscaping and lighting or energy design. Staying on top of a quickly changing environment and providing the smartest ideas will keep an interior designer in high demand among the residential community.

The materials and products that are used to furnish a space are well known to the interior designer. Texture, color, lighting and structural considerations are key in presenting an aesthetic environment for the client. Electrical, technical and safety factors also have to be considered in the overall job.

Interior designers must also have well developed time management skills in order to meet deadlines. They must set goals, plan and time the progression of the project and fulfill client requests. Presentations and proposals to clients must be well executed and persuasive.

Because architects, contractors and other service providers will be working the same job as the interior decorator, interpersonal communications are vital in dealing with a broad band of people. Negotiating in problem solving may come into play more than once over the course of one project.

The opportunities for an interior designer in Toronto are always expanding and evolving. In the future, growth is expected in the healthcare sector as residents age and move into long term medically supervised housing. This will create a need for designers to create comforting homelike environments that are also medically sensitive.

A career as an interior designer is no longer just designing space according to the client’s needs but also must play a role in project management, specialized areas of ergonomics, environmental concerns and green design. Ways Of How To Replace A Sash Cord On Double Hung Windows Without Too Many Problems

Friday, May 7th, 2010

Having a basic understanding of double hung windows will help when learning how to replace a sash cord. There are two sashes on a double hung window, the upper and lower. The framework that holds the glass in place is the sash. The two sashes slide up and down in the window frame. The jambs are the sides of the frame. Sash weights are heavy oblong shaped pieces of metal that connect to a rope-and-pulley system. They sit in a cavity behind the jambs. The windows are easy to open due to the counterbalance the weights provide.

A series of stops are attached to the jambs to provide grooves in which the sashes can slide. The stops that keep the frames separated and the inside stops can be pried off to remove a sash.

Make sure you have all the tools and materials necessary before starting your project. Your list should include a hammer, finishing nails, a putty knife, putty, a utility knife, paintbrushes and enough paint for touch-ups if necessary.

Remove the molding on both sides of the bottom sash. Place your putty knife near each nail that is holding the wood in place and gently pry them loose. Practice patience as the wood can split easily if you try to rush.

Once the inside stop is removed the window can be easily pulled out. With the framework out, remove the broken cord from its fastened slot. Remove the access panel if there is one. Removing the access panel allows accessibility to the weight. If there is no access panel, removing the window casing on the sides will be the only way to get to the weight.

Sometimes these panels have layers of paint on them, you will need to chip the paint away to locate the screws that are keeping the panel secure. Once the panel is out, cut off any remaining cord. Feed the new sash cord over the pulley and down into the cavity that holds the weight until you can see it in the access panel. The new cord should be tied to the weight with a strong knot but not too bulky as it can bind in the window frame. Put the weight back in the cavity and put a knot in the other end of the cord allowing the weight to hang three inches above the windowsill when the window is in a fully raised position.

Reinstall the frame, with the finishing nails secure the stops. You may need to fill in any gaps with putty and touch up any paint that chipped in the removal process. The project is now complete and you should have a window that once again opens easily. How to replace a sash cord is not as difficult as it may sound.
